Git v1.8.5.3 Release Notes
|
||||
==========================
|
||||
|
||||
Fixes since v1.8.5.2
|
||||
--------------------
|
||||
|
||||
* The "--[no-]informative-errors" options to "git daemon" were parsed
|
||||
a bit too loosely, allowing any other string after these option
|
||||
names.
|
||||
|
||||
* A "gc" process running as a different user should be able to stop a
|
||||
new "gc" process from starting.
|
||||
|
||||
* An earlier "clean-up" introduced an unnecessary memory leak to the
|
||||
credential subsystem.
|
||||
|
||||
* "git mv A B/", when B does not exist as a directory, should error
|
||||
out, but it didn't.
|
||||
|
||||
* "git rev-parse <revs> -- <paths>" did not implement the usual
|
||||
disambiguation rules the commands in the "git log" family used in
|
||||
the same way.
|
||||
|
||||
* "git cat-file --batch=", an admittedly useless command, did not
|
||||
behave very well.
|
||||
|
||||
Also contains typofixes, documentation updates and trivial code clean-ups.
